Discount Pricing for Early Registration isn't Helping
I just finished the early registration process at Google for the Google I/O conference and soon you'll hear how fast it closed up. Two years ago it took 90 days to fill up all the spots. Last year it took 50 days. This morning registration was closed in one hour. Yes, 59 minutes. The registration...
Are you in the Strength 20%?
This isn't about performance. Instead it's about passion. Marcus Buckingham's research suggests that only 2 out of 10 people can agree with the statement, \"People recognize what I do well and push me to become better and better at it.\" Are you in the 20% that agree?
